Final Fantasy XVI Release Date for PC Announced, Demo Released

The latest mainline game of the Final Fantasy series is coming to PC and you can play the first chapter today.

Today Square Enix announced the release date for PC of its latest mainline Final Fantasy game, Final Fantasy XVI.

The game will launch very soon, on December 17, on both Steam and the Epic Games Store.

To further sweeten the deal, a demo is already available, and you can find both on Steam and on Epic’s storefront. The demo is the same one released before the PS5 version, with the opening chapter of the game playable and saves that will transfer to the final game.

After completing the prologue, players will also be able to enjoy the “Eikonic Challenge” which provides a taste of Final Fantasy XVI’s combat.

Interestingly, the DLC released on PS5 will be released at the same time as the main game. You can get Final Fantasy XVI on its own for $49.99 or the Complete Edition with both Echoes of the Fallen and The Rising Tide for $69.99

The Season Pass that comes with the Complete Edition includes the following bonuses:

  • Buster Sword
  • Curtana
  • “Away (1987)” Orchestrion Roll
  • “Torn from the Heavens” Orchestrion Roll
  • “Through the Maelstrom” Orchestrion Roll

If you buy the game early, by October 17, you can also get the following items.

  • Accessory: “Cait Sith’s Charm”
  • Valuable item: “Sixteen Bells Orchestrion Roll”
  • Weapon “Brave Blade”

If you’re unfamiliar with Final Fantasy XVI, it’s the latest mainline game of the Final Fantasy franchise, created under the wing of producer Naoki Yoshida, the popular director and producer of Final Fantasy XIV.

While it retains many of the usual trappings of the series, it comes with a rather refined action battle system and a darker, more mature story.

Below you can read the system requirements, to make sure that your PC can handle the game.

Minimum:

  • OS: Windows 10 / 11 64-bit
  • Processor: AMD Ryzen 5 1600 / Intel Core i5-8400
  • Memory: 16 GB RAM
  • Graphics: AMD Radeon RX 5700 / Intel Arc A580 / N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070
  • DirectX: Version 12
  • Storage: 170 GB available space
  • Additional Notes: 30FPS at 720p expected. SSD required. VRAM 8GB or above.

Recommended:

  • OS: Windows 10 / 11 64-bit
  • Processor: AMD Ryzen 7 5700X / Intel Core i7-10700
  • Memory: 16 GB RAM
  • Graphics: AMD Radeon RX 6700 XT / N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2080
  • DirectX: Version 12
  • Storage: 170 GB available space
  • Additional Notes: 60FPS at 1080p expected. SSD required. VRAM 8GB or above.
